K4(HSO4)3(H2PO4) (H2.5K2[PO4]0.5[SO4]1.5) Crystal Structure
General Information
- Phase Label(s): H2.5K2[PO4]0.5[SO4]1.5
- Structure Class(es): –
- Classification by Properties: –
- Mineral Name(s): –
- Pearson Symbol: aP24
- Space Group: 2
- Phase Prototype: H2.5K2[(P0.5Se0.5)O4][SeO4]
- Measurement Detail(s): automatic diffractometer; 24 (determination of cell parameters), automatic diffractometer; STOE STADI 4 (determination of structural parameters), X-rays, Mo Kα; λ = 0.07107 nm (determination of cell and structural parameters), T = 293 K (determination of cell and structural parameters)
- Phase Class(es): –
- Compound Class(es): orthophosphate, sulfate
- Interpretation Detail(s): complete structure determined, least-squares refinement; 115 variables; 1923 reflections; I > 2σ(I), R = 0.031; wR = 0.077
- Sample Detail(s): sample prepared from KHSO4, KH2PO4, single crystal (determination of cell parameters), single crystal, 0.2×0.4×0.5 mm3 (determination of structural parameters)
Substance Summary
- Standard Formula: H2.5K2[PO4]0.5[SO4]1.5
- Alphabetic Formula: H2.5K2[PO4]0.5[SO4]1.5
- Published Formula: K4(HSO4)3(H2PO4)
- Refined Formula: H2.50K2O8P0.50S1.50
- Wyckoff Sequence: 2,i12
- Z Formula Units: 2
- Density: ρ = 2.32 Mg·m−3
